For users who use the Windows
8 system, the default QOS is limited to the speed. If you want to fire all the way, follow the tutorial
below to start the full speed for the broadband. .
Operation Steps
1, press “Win+R”Start Run Input>gpedit.msc”Open“Local Group Policy Editor”.
2, expand “Administrative Templates”→“Network”→“Qos Packet Planner”, double-click on the right side of the window to limit Reserve bandwidth & rdquo;.
3. After selecting “Enabled, users can see that the bandwidth limit is 80%”.
4, Here we set the bandwidth limit to 20%”
